Camera Settings
For this style, a fast shutter speed is crucial to freeze any movement, especially in lively urban settings. I often set my aperture between f/2.8 to f/5.6 to create a shallow depth of field that beautifully blurs the background. Using a higher ISO setting can help in low-light scenarios, but be mindful of noise; I often test this with my image generation tool to find the right balance.
Lighting Setup
Natural light can be your best friend or worst enemy. I prefer shooting during golden hour for that warm, flattering glow. If I’m working with dramatic lighting, I’ll use a single off-camera flash to create striking contrasts that enhance facial features. Common Mistakes
A common pitfall is neglecting the background. Busy street scenes can detract from your subject, so I recommend scouting locations beforehand. Additionally, overexposing highlights can result in loss of detail in skin tones, so adjusting your exposure compensation is key.

Implementation
Here are three replicable technical highlights:
- Lighting Setup: Use a single light source positioned at a 45-degree angle from the subject. Experiment with diffusers to soften shadows.
- Background Selection: Opt for urban settings that provide texture but are not too busy. Use a blurred background effect to maintain focus on the subject.
